Sad, such a beautiful place. I have visited this place three times already so it breaks my heart to write this but all three times we the exact same out come six month a part from one another. I have been a certified chef EC through ACF for over 20 years. The menu is limited to odd appetizers and main course concoctions. That is why I ordered the kids chicken strips. The food was completely overpriced for what you got. The children’s chicken strips were frozen out of bag, the kind you get at a sticky grimy dive bar. The fries had several things going on with them, one being they have been either soaking in water for a long time, they were exposed to the air to long with way they were brown or they were frozen, the taste was a little off but that wasn’t the ultimate problem, everything was fried in extremely old oil. Everything tasted the same…..burnt! You can see by the picture. Lastly, the staff was not attentive. I had to get up couple times to get things and to pay at the bar.
Here are my suggestions take them or leave them. I know you don’t like the cost but change the oil more. Better to pay more in oil then lose customers due to inferior product. If you are having issues finding kitchen help just reach out to the local vocational school culinary arts classes like Eastland Career Center they have up-and-coming chefs looking to get into the field, and they have basic skill sets far more superior, then somebody walking off the streets. Lastly and most importantly, you have to make your stuff fresh. Don’t lose customers over frozen trash. You have a gem here and I sure hope you address the issues so I can change my review.
